diff options
author | Martin Sebor <msebor@gcc.gnu.org> | 2017-12-19 12:14:57 -0700 |
---|---|---|
committer | Martin Sebor <msebor@gcc.gnu.org> | 2017-12-19 12:14:57 -0700 |
commit | af3fa359b4b7335008652b9f1eefbd41ac8216d9 (patch) | |
tree | 0b623ef61a38f20695163685271de8c2c80a50f7 /gcc/intl.c | |
parent | ad2a970f7973708ea3359c0b8cc2aec7c9ead1bb (diff) | |
download | gcc-af3fa359b4b7335008652b9f1eefbd41ac8216d9.zip gcc-af3fa359b4b7335008652b9f1eefbd41ac8216d9.tar.gz gcc-af3fa359b4b7335008652b9f1eefbd41ac8216d9.tar.bz2 |
PR middle-end/77608 - missing protection on trivially detectable runtime buffer overflow
gcc/ChangeLog:
PR middle-end/77608
* builtins.c (compute_objsize): Handle non-constant offsets.
gcc/testsuite/ChangeLog:
PR middle-end/77608
* gcc.dg/Wstringop-overflow.c: New test.
* gcc/testsuite/c-c++-common/Warray-bounds-3.c: Adjust.
From-SVN: r255836
Diffstat (limited to 'gcc/intl.c')
0 files changed, 0 insertions, 0 deletions